Citations
2 citations on file for this inspection.
1926.501 B01
- Issued
- Aug 12, 2021
- Penalty
- Initial $4,096 · Current $4,096
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.501(b)(1): "Unprotected sides and edges." Each employee on a walking/working surface (horizontal and vertical surface) with an unprotected side or edge which is 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above a lower level shall be prot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ems. On or about July 21, 2021, during the installation of fascia boards to exterior rafters and nailing roof rafters of a commercial building during the construction of an assisted living facility, located at 4700 Idle wood Drive, Brooklyn, OH 44144; the employer did not ensure employees working on the roof section of were protected from a fall greater than 6 feet by utilizing a fall protection system.

1926.453 B02 V
- Issued
- Aug 12, 2021
- Penalty
- Initial $5,852 · Current $5,852
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.453(b)(2)(v):A body belt shall be worn and a lanyard attached to the boom or basket when working from an aerial lift. On or about July 21, 2021, during installation of Fascia board to the exterior rafters of a commercial building located at 4700 Idle wood Drive, Brooklyn, OH 44144, the employer did not ensure an employee working from a JLG Model 460SJ aerial lift was wearing and utilizing a body belt (harness) and lanyard attached to the basket of the aerial lift. J B Construction was previously cited for a violation of this occupational safety and health standard or its equivalent standard 1926.453(b)(2)(v) Aerial lifts, which was contained in OSHA inspection number 1182562, citation number 01, item number 001 and was affirmed as a final order on 11/07/2019, with respect to a workplace located at 907 W. Aurora rd. Null, Sagamore Hills, OH 44067.
